Localizing date formats in Fernwheel is mostly painless, but heads up for future maintainers: the locale tables live in the formatting service, not the app. We fetch them at boot and cache for an hour, so a stale cache can make dates look wrong even after a fix ships. To refresh manually, hit the admin reload endpoint — it requires the service credential from the env file. Put that credential on the next line, right here:

env line for tagag-bahaf: VAULT_KEY29=79f54886c19ecf5e7c4c4246f931c

## Support

Scrollkeeper is the audit-log viewer for the Hollowvale stack. Before filing anything, check the known-issues page and confirm you're on the latest tagged release. Reviewer questions about retention policies or redaction rules belong in the design doc, not the issue tracker. Bugs need a reproduction against the sample dataset. Security-sensitive findings must not go in public issues; send those privately to the address below.

escalation mailbox, bageg-tageg: julok.aldath.silmir@zarqeldyn.test

This page documents provenance for the Wrenfall password reset revamp. The flow now routes through the Saltmire token service instead of the legacy mailer hooks; the old code paths were removed entirely, not gated. Reviewers should confirm the diff matches the artifact produced by the release pipeline, since the branch was rebased twice before merge. The artifact's identity can be checked against the token recorded below.

trace token, yahof-yadup: htk21_3e52fc440779ed8614351